Job Summary
Job Summary
OVERVIEW: San Diego Unified School District, the second largest district in California and one of the top largest urban school districts in the United States, is looking for professionals who care deeply for students and are committed to the communities in which they serve. DIVERSITY STATEMENT: Because each person is born with inherent worth and dignity, and because equitable access and opportunity are essential to a just, educated society, San Diego Unified employee commitments include being respectful of differences and diverse perspectives, and being accountable for one’s actions and the resulting impact. BASIC FUNCTION: The Information Services Specialist will plan, organize, and support communications activities; prepare and disseminate public information material to staff and the public; manage and respond to requests from the media; develop and proactively place stories with the media; lead and direct the work of assigned staff. The Strategic Communications and Information Department is seeking a skilled communications professional with experience planning and implementing strategic communications initiatives, preparing public information materials, managing media relations, and supporting organizational leaders with effective messaging. The ideal candidate possesses exceptional written and verbal communication skills, with the ability to create clear and concise communications for diverse audiences. They demonstrate sound judgment, build and maintain strong media relationships, and effectively represent the organization in public, media, and community settings. Bilingual oral and written communication skills in Spanish are highly desirable. Requirements / Qualifications
POSITION SPECIFICS: Working Location: Strategic Communications & Information Department 4100 Normal Street, Room 2244, San Diego, CA 92103 Work schedule: Full-time. 12 months The position is paid on the AASD Classified Supervisors Salary Schedule, Supervisor Schedule I, Salary Plan 0601, Grade 040. Qualifies for District Paid health and wellness benefits for employee and dependents Experience in the following areas are preferred, but not required. Education, government, nonprofit, or public agency communications Crisis communications On-camera and public speaking Bilingual oral and written communication skills in Spanish are highly desirable. M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S: Education and Experience: Any combination of training, experience, and/or education equivalent to graduation from a recognized college with a major in communications, media relations, public relations, or journalism, which may include coursework in marketing, business administration, or public administration, and two years of recent, progressively responsible, directly related experience in communications, media relations, public relations, or community relations. Licenses and Other Requirements: Oral and written skills in Spanish or other foreign language may be required for designated positions. [Candidates considered for positions that prefer bilingual skills may be invited to a Performance Test (Qualifying Only) for oral and written fluency.]
